S1 query
 
Hello everyone .
I’ve been searching the Internet for a answer to my query and found nothing at all.
My partner is a UK citizen, with passport. He’s now of pensionable age but due to the recent law change he doesn’t get anything as he’s just a few months short of the ten yr minimum now.
The money isn’t the problem ( although we feel robbed) he needs an S1 to access healthcare here in Spain. Everywhere I look for info it just talks about pensioners ... nothing about what must be a problem for a lot of people...
so is the S1 for pensionable AGE people or not?
If he stays in the UK he gets free healthcare as normal, so how do we transfer that here... hope that’s not to jumbled .

bobd22 Mar 18th 2018 6:02 pm

Re: S1 query
 
It does say on both the yougov and NHS sites that you must be in receipt of an exportable UK pension or benefit? Does your partner have contributions towards pension with another country. The fact that he gets healthcare in UK doesn't really matter because that is simply based on him being currently resident there.
If you read the link it explains also there is a number at bottom of pensioner entitlement for overseas health team I would phone them and get answer direct.
